>> Michael Gettes wrote:
>>> I’m trying to set nsslapd-listen-backlog-size which is documented to change the listen queue backlog.
>>> I have net.core.somaxconn = 8192 and I am trying to set listen-backlog to 4096.
>>>
>>> dn: cn=config
>>> cn: config
>>> objectClass: top
>>> objectClass: extensibleObject
>>> objectClass: nsslapdConfig
>>> nsslapd-listen-backlog-size: 4096
>>>>>>
>>> I get the following:
>>>
>>> [02/Sep/2014:18:49:33 -0400] config - Unknown attribute nsslapd-listen-backlog-size will be ignored
>>> [02/Sep/2014:18:49:33 -0400] - 389-Directory/1.2.11.30 B2014.219.205 starting up
>>> [02/Sep/2014:18:49:33 -0400] - slapd started.  Listening on All Interfaces port 389 for LDAP requests
>>> [02/Sep/2014:18:49:33 -0400] - Listening on All Interfaces port 636 for LDAPS requests
>>>
>>> Why am I getting the Unknown attribute error?  (i feel like i am doing something really stupid here).
